of Liberty

The Iconic Statue of Liberty

Discover the symbol of freedom and hope. Explore the history and significance of the iconic Statue of Liberty.

Symbol of Liberty

A beacon of freedom. The Statue of Liberty stands as a symbol of democracy and welcomes visitors to New York Harbor

Gift from France

A gift of friendship. France gifted the statue to the United States in 1886, celebrating freedom and Franco-American ties.

Architectural Detail

Marvel at the details. The statue's copper structure and intricate design evoke admiration for its craftsmanship.

Visiting the Monument

A tourist hotspot. Visitors can tour the statue's pedestal and museum, learning about its history and significance.

Legacy of Liberty

An enduring symbol. The Statue of Liberty remains an enduring symbol of liberty and an iconic landmark of America.